Transaction 8194a3ee9adb23170dae81406408171ec72fc26e8d74d78a25b4b88d68c19d37
1 Input
1 Output
-
8194a3ee9adb23170dae81406408171ec72fc26e8d74d78a25b4b88d68c19d37:0
- value
- 772023
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bdc77625c35ecc9cd3b2b206b336ff8e4e222ee
- address
- bc1qr0w8wcjuxhkvnnfm9vsxkvm0lrjwyghw2uxmg9